New Delhi: The Presidential elections have brought the NDA and UPA into open confrontation with each other. It is a campaign no longer just between two Presidential candidates but a stand-off between the two parties.
The BJP’s charges say that the UPA Presidential candidate Pratibha Patil is tainted and that after the Prime Minister, the President's post will be a puppet to 10 Janpath. They also allege that the talk of first woman President is mere eyewash.
Congress, meanwhile, has hit back saying NDA is camouflaging its lack of numbers with personal campaign. They also argue that BJP leader L K Advani was tainted, yet he was the deputy prime minister while Bhairon Singh Shekhawat's saffron slant is obvious.
As a result, the only channel of communication between the BJP and Congress is through press conferences.
“It is up to them to decide how a Presidential election should be fought, not us. We did not do it,” said Union Minister for Information and Broadcasting Priya Ranjan Dasmunsi at a press conference.
“The Congress is now in tension,” said BJP leader Sushma Swaraj at a press conference.
Never before since the Bofors controversy has relations between Congress and BJP dipped to such an extent.
Race for Raisina Hills is offering an opportunity to the two to lash out at each other.
